专题:Genetics and Physical Performance

This cluster of papers explores the genetic influence on human athletic performance, focusing on genes such as ACTN3 and ACE, and their association with endurance performance, muscle strength, and exercise training. The research delves into genomic predictors, elite athletes, and the impact of genetic variation on physical activity and performance.
